    Abstract: A method and a system for radio network environment detection and reporting in a network handover and a media independent handover (MIH) apparatus are provided. The method includes the following: an MIH function (MIHF) at a terminal side initiates a network scan, and generates a parameter report on a radio network environment around the terminal including dynamic information and static information of a scanned point of access (PoA) after the scan is completed; the MIHF at the terminal side sends the parameter report on the radio network environment to an upper layer at the terminal side or to an MIHF at a network side. The method and system support homogeneous and heterogeneous network environments at the same time.

    Abstract: A mobile communication device for access procedure enhancement is provided. In the mobile communication device, a wireless module performs wireless transmissions and receptions to and from a service network. Also, a controller module transmits an access probe to the service network via the wireless module, and retransmits the access probe in response to not receiving an acknowledgement of the access probe from the service network via the wireless module in a waiting period of time. The waiting period of time is determined according to a coherence-time related offset. The controller module further repeats the retransmission of the access probe until the acknowledgement of the access probe is received from the service network via the wireless module

    Abstract: A mobile communication device for load balancing management is provided. In the mobile communication device, a wireless module receives data communication services via a first service node and receives a plurality of system information messages from the first service node and a plurality of second service nodes, wherein each of the system information messages has a forward-link quality threshold corresponding to a respective service node. Also, a controller determines a traffic type of the data communication services and a signal indicator of the first service node, and determines whether the signal indicator is less than the forward-link quality threshold corresponding to the first service node. In response to that the signal indicator is less than the forward-link quality threshold corresponding to the first service node, the controller switches the data communication services from the first service node to one of the second service nodes according to the traffic type.

    Abstract: An apparatus for performing a soft handoff including a power estimator, cell selector, and feedback channel generator. The power estimator receives a plurality of pilot signals that each correspond to an associated base station within an active set registry, and estimates a power level for each of the plurality of pilot signals. The cell selector is coupled to the power estimator, and is configured to select one or more base stations within the active set registry for selective blanking of a corresponding one or more of the plurality of pilot signals during a soft handoff operation. The feedback channel generator is coupled to the cell selector, and is configured to generate a cell selection feedback signal indicating the one or more base stations, where the cell selection feedback signal is subsequently transmitted to the one or more base stations, and where the cell selection feedback signal directs the one or more base stations to perform the selective blanking.

    Abstract: A method for acquiring positioning information includes receiving, at a mobile terminal (MT), downlink data in a plurality of downlink slot frames from a serving base station transmitting the downlink data over a first time period generally corresponding to the plurality of downlink slot frames. The MT experiences a relatively silent period during which the serving base station substantially ceases transmission to the mobile terminal during a second time period that defines a transmission power modification period. The MT also receives a preamble broadcasted by various neighbor base stations, the preamble broadcasted by such base stations occurring during a third time period which at least partially overlaps the second time period. The location or position estimate of the MT can be calculated based upon at least the preamble broadcasted by the neighbor base stations.

    Abstract: A method of executing to battery power consumption between an access terminal (AT) and an access network (AN) in a wireless communication system is disclosed. More specifically, the method includes transmitting a notification message to the AN, receiving a confirmation message from the AN, and entering the power-saving mode according to the determined power saving mode. Here, the notification message includes at least one of battery life information and a power-saving mode request, and the confirmation message includes a determined power saving mode which is based on the at least one of battery life information and the power-saving mode request.
